Luxury Model Home Announcement from Toll Brothers

Toll Brothers, Inc., the premier builder of luxury homes in the nation, is thrilled to announce that its exquisite model home is now on the market at the Toll Brothers at River Terrace community. This two-story Gates Farmhouse model home, located in the beautiful Bull Mountain area, is one of only three remaining homes available in the community's popular Spring Collection, showcasing the elevated style and craftsmanship that the Toll Brothers brand is known for.

Final Opportunity to Own at River Terrace

This community’s Spring Collection is in its closing opportunity, with only three quick move-in homes still for sale. This presents a unique chance for interested buyers to secure their place in the first phase of this remarkable development. The homes feature luxurious amenities, including 5 to 6 bedrooms, 3 to 5 bathrooms, and 2-car garages, alongside refined open-concept living spaces and sophisticated architectural details that make these homes truly stand out.

Quick Move-In Homes with Stunning Features

The available quick move-in homes have been thoughtfully designed to include outdoor living spaces, daylight basements, versatile lofts, main-floor bedrooms, and flexible living areas that cater to modern lifestyles. Prices for these final homes start from an impressive $1.074 million, reflecting the top-tier quality and craftsmanship of Toll Brothers properties.

Convenient Amenities and Vibrant Community

Residents will relish the vibrant downtown Tigard, known for its unique shopping and dining opportunities, as well as a delightful seasonal farmers market. The upscale Bridgeport Village shopping district and premier Washington Square shopping center add to the desirability of the location, providing easy access to retail and recreational amenities.

Recreational Opportunities Abound

Tigard is a hub of outdoor activities, including canoeing, fishing, and wildlife observation along the scenic Tualatin River. Within the master-planned River Terrace community, an extensive network of walking and biking trails offers residents easy access to area parks and open spaces, enhancing their lifestyle.

About Toll Brothers

Toll Brothers, Inc. has established itself as the leading luxury home builder across the United States since its founding in 1967. The company, traded on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ker symbol 'TOL', constructs homes in over 60 markets across 24 states. Its clientele spans first-time buyers to active adults and urban renters.
